Our Vascular Vein Therapy Kit is designed to tackle the appearance of vascular thread veins. Vascular thread veins are tiny blood vessels that are visible on the surface of the skin, often found on the legs and face. They can be caused by factors such as genetics, age, and lifestyle choices. Our kit includes a personalised day and night serum from Dr Sknn | Universkin, which combines Universkin P serums basis with specific active ingredients tailored to your skin's needs. This will help to improve your skin's overall health and reduce the appearance of thread veins.

Our Nexultra L Light Day Cream with Full Mineral SPF30 provides a multi-purpose mineral day cream that will hydrate and rebalance your skin, whilst protecting it from harmful environmental factors. The cream is light and invisible on the skin, and is suitable for normal, dry, and combination skin types.

The Nexultra UV Powder is a mineral powder brush that provides broad spectrum UVA and UVB protection with 100% mineral filters. The powder is easily applied and adapts to any skin tone, making it perfect for all skin types.

Our Nexultra P Light Advanced Balancing Skin Light Emulsion is a peptide paradigm cream that provides anti-inflammatory, moisturizing, and repairing properties. The light and fresh texture of the emulsion is perfect for normal, oily, combination, blemish-prone, and fragile skin types.

To strengthen your skin's barrier and promote hydration, we have included the Dr Sknn | Universkin H serum. This unique combination of hyaluronic acid, organic silica, L-rhamnose, and a biomimetic peptide triggers three actions to protect and strengthen your skin.

Lastly, our Universkin M Peptides Serum Mist provides a soothing and protective mist that helps to instantly relieve redness and itchiness, retaining a healthy skin barrier. This calming effect boosts the radiance of your skin, and is perfect for sensitive, dry to very dry, or atopy-prone skin.

With our Vascular Vein Therapy Kit, your skin will feel healthier and more radiant, while reducing the appearance of vascular thread veins. Please note that a skincare regime will be provided. All other skincare products must be stopped during this treatment.

Please note that this is a 2 month skincare package.
